Yamaha EX5, EX5R EX7 Custom Display Upgrade.
White on Black only available. (Negative)

This NEW Custom LED Display has a number of unique design features.

1. Custom Japanese FFSTN (negative) Tri-Axis LCD panel for improved side to side (lateral) and 6o'clock desktop/keyboard view.

The White on Black looks great sat in the EX keyboard / rack. Say bye bye to that awful green LCD forever !

2. Optimised display contrast to match the existing Yamaha contrast control.

Display contrast is perfect @ the midway setting on the Yamaha contrast control. This was possible by analysing the characteristics of the old display and replicating its VOP specification. These things are possible with custom designs.
The end result is a display that requires NO modifications, resistor change etc to correct the contrast. Display will arrive ready to Plug N Play !

3. Oversized LED backlight.

Largest possible backlight footprint, keeping LED's away from the viewing area to avoid unwanted lightspot. The result is a flat, even background / border with minimal imperfections. With these negative displays, the backlight design was very important. If the border was patchy and uneven due to LED lightspot, it would ruin the look of the display.

4. Custom AA optomised metal bezel.

The metal bezel on this display has been specified to within 1mm of the active viewing area.This is an unusual feature not found on any other display. The result when combined with the oversized LED backlight is a perfect looking negative display, with a flat black border. The oversized AA optomised metal bezel can be seen pictured last listing pic.

5. Custom 5000K Pure White LED's.

The LED's used on this display are pure white 5000 Kelvin types. They were specifically requested. I wanted pure white light to maximise the display contrast. Combined with the backlight design, custom bezel dimensions and the highest quality 'FF' double film compensation / polarizers. The final result is a display that looks nearly like an OLED, nearly ! Its as close as it's possible to get with a Negative Black LCD.
Its very difficult to get the black display 'right'
A significant number of revisions were required during design to achieve this aim.
Marginal gains philosophy was applied to everything, the collective result is, indisputably, the best looking Negative Black LCD available.

6. Fully adjustable backlight dimmer.

This feature is absolutely necessary with the black display. The blue display is not so fussy. Before it ships, the brightness will be set to the level 'i' think is correct for the black FFSTN glass. You can, ofcourse, adjust it further to either brighten (anticlockwise) or dim (clockwise) trick is, not to boost it too much. When its clearly readable @ arms length, it's bright enough. There is a point, a sweetspot, where the graphics are not too bright and not too dim, the background is as black as possible and it looks amazing. Armed with the backlight dimmer. Its possible to dial in this sweetspot perfectly. It simply needs fine tuning. The dimmer is located on a long ribbon cable, adjustment is possible with a small screwdriver. The display can be mounted, connected up, keyboard fully reassembled, then display switched on and backlight brightness set up from your normal viewing position. When the brightness is set to your liking, the trimpot is tucked inside, out of the way. Its purpose is 'set and forget' only !

***This display is specifically configured to upgrade your EX5 and EX7. The viewing angle is set during manufacture @ 6o'clock view. Correct for a desktop/keyboard instrument. Its important to fit the correct type, otherwise the look and functionality of the display will be badly compromised. Both displays have a 6o'clock viewing angle***

***If you need the display for an EX5R, youll need a 12o'clock view type. Specify that when you buy. ive had both types manufactured. 12o'clock view is correct for something thats racked. Its important to fit the correct type, otherwise the display looks and behaves in a sub optimal way***
